Dortmund Round 3.

Yesterday Magnus had white against co-leader Alekseev and was eager to score his first full point.
He was slightly surprised about the opening choice of Alekseev and opted for a well known line that Magnus thinks erroneously is considered equal. He felt quite confident as white putting pressure on the c and d pawns.
After some tactics white emerged a pawn up in a double rook ending. Magnus thought he had good winning chances, but Alekseev defended well and when Magnus played Ke1 and Rg4 it is only a draw.
He thinks he should have tried Re5 instead.
Anyhow it was an interesting ending and the 1+3 against 3 pawns with the white kingside pawn structure h2, g3, g5 is clearly worth a more detailed study.
